WebDec 22, 2024 · To start your white gravy, melt the butter over medium heat. Once melted, whisk in the flour, salt and pepper until nice and smooth. Step 2: Finish the sauce with milk Taste of Home Next, gradually add in the milk, whisking as you go. Bring the sauce to a boil and whisk until the sauce thickens. This should only take a minute or two. Web3 tablespoons margarine 2 tablespoons of finely chopped onions 2 minced garlic cloves 3 tablespoons flour 2 tablespoons soy sauce 1 cup water salt and pepper directions Put margarine in a pot and saute the onions and garlic over med-high heat. Reduce heat back to medium after onions and garlic have become golden brown.

Pour most of the fat off the roasting tin, leaving around 2tbsp. Take 4–5tbsp cooking liquid from the roasting tin, and mix it with the flour until you have a thin paste.
WebNov 18, 2024 · Bring to a light simmer. Cook 3 to 5 minutes, or until it has thickened. If you'd like a thicker gravy, add less liquid. Add more liquid for a thinner gravy.
